Roasted Brussel Sprouts with Maple


  • Author: Hannah
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: Serves 4

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b Brussels sprouts, halved
  • 2 tbsp pure maple syrup
  • 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
  • ½ tsp salt
  • ¼ tsp black pepper
  • 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. Trim the stem ends of the Brussels sprouts, remove any yellow leaves, and cut larger sprouts in half.
  3. Toss the sprouts in a large bowl with olive oil, salt, and pepper until well-coated.
  4. Spread them on the baking sheet in a single layer and roast for 20-25 minutes until golden brown and crispy.
  5. Drizzle maple syrup over the roasted sprouts and toss gently before serving.
  6. Optionally, drizzle balsamic vinegar just before serving for added flavor.

Keywords: For extra flavor, add minced garlic or crispy bacon bits before roasting.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days; reheat in the oven to maintain crispiness.
